The aim of this longitudinal study is to compare the clinical outcomes of endoscopic ACL reconstruction with either a 4-strand HT or PT autograft over a 5-year period. 90 patients with isolated ACL rupture received PT autograft and 90 received HT autograft were studied annually for 5 years. Assessment included the IKDC Knee Ligament Evaluation, KT1000, Lysholm Knee Score, thigh atrophy, kneeling pain, hamstring pain and radiographs. The median Lysholm Knee Score was 96 for the PT group and 95 for the HT group. No significant difference was found for subjective knee function, overall IKDC assessment, Xray findings, manual ligament KT1000 instrumented testing, graft rupture or contralateral ACL rupture. There was an increasing incidence of fixed flex-ion deformity seen in the PT group. There was no difference in the requirement for subsequent surgery. The incidence of kneeling pain at 5 years was significantly higher in the PT group. Endoscopic reconstruction of the ACL utilizing either autograft can restore knee stability and is menisco protective despite a high level of sporting activity. We did find a worrying trend towards an increasing incidence of fixed flexion deformity with time in the patellar tendon group. Kneeling pain also remains a persistent problem in this subgroup.
